To compute a student's Grade Point Average (GPA) for a term, the student's grades for each course are weighted by the number of credits for the course. Suppose a student had these grades: 3.6 in a 5 credit Math course 2.0 in a 2 credit Music course 3.1 in a 4 credit Chemistry course 2.8 in a 5 credit Journalism course What is the student's GPA for that term? Round to two decimal places. Student's GPA = ___
9.In a city with three high schools, all the ninth graders took a Standardized Test, with these results:
| High School | Mean Test Score | Number of ninth graders (Frequency) |
|---|---|---|
| Glenwood | 78 | 256 |
| Central | 91 | 331 |
| Lincoln | 71 | 176 |
The city's PR manager, who never took statistics, claimed the mean score of all ninth graders in the city was the average of 78, 91, and 71, which is 80. Of course, that is incorrect. What is the mean score for all ninth graders in the city? Round to one decimal place. Mean of all ninth grader's scores =
